(Des Moines) The Iowa Department of Public Health’s weekly data shows 1,960 additional positive cases of COVID-19 in Region 4 from Wednesday, January 26 through Wednesday, February 2.
Over the past seven days, the Iowa Department of Public Health reports 976 new positive tests in Pottawattamie County, 154 in Crawford County, 153 in Harrison County, 150 in Mills County, 106 in Page County, 80 in Cass County, 100 in Shelby County, 90 in Montgomery County, 52 in Fremont County, 41 in Audubon County, and 58 in Adams County.
IDPH also reports six additional deaths in Pottawattamie County and one additional death each in Mills, Page, Cass and Montgomery Counties.
Listed below is the total number of positive cases per county in Region 4.
Pottawattamie- 26,212 (275 deaths)
Crawford- 4,809 (50 deaths)
Harrison- 3,650 (89 deaths)
Mills- 3,588 (39 deaths)
Page- 3,483 (41 deaths)
Cass- 3,055 (75 deaths)
Shelby- 2,781 (46 deaths)
Montgomery- 2,267 (50 deaths)
Fremont- 1,442 (21 deaths)
Audubon- 1,123 (18 deaths)
Adams- 840 (12 deaths)
In Region 1, the IDPH reports at this time 205 additional positive cases of COVID-19 in Guthrie County, (2,439 total positive tests) (42 deaths). The IDPH reports 54 additional positive cases in Adair County, (1,724 total positive tests) (47 deaths).
